Indian boxers delivered an impressive performance at the Asian Boxing U15-U17 Championships 2026 in Tashkent, Uzbekistan, with the boys' team entering six finals and seven boxers clinching bronze medals. The tournament, which saw participation from across Asia, highlighted India's growing prowess in youth boxing.

Bronze Medals for Seven Boxers

In addition to the finalists, seven Indian boxers won bronze medals, contributing to India's overall medal tally. These boxers displayed commendable performance in their respective categories, losing narrowly in the semifinals but securing podium finishes. The bronze medalists included both boys and girls, reflecting the depth of talent in Indian youth boxing.
